Don't dare to buy this on release, vote with your wallets.Warner Bros. has announced a Season Pass for Batman: Arkham Knight will cost £32.99 / $39.99 if purchased on its own, or available in a Premium Edition of the game priced £87.98 / $99 on PS4 and Xbox One.
The Season Pass will provide DLC for six months following the game's release. Though solid details on content haven't been nailed down, we should apparently expect "new story missions, additional super-villains invading Gotham City, legendary Batmobile skins, advanced challenge maps, alternative character skins, and new drivable race tracks."
